Convert the exponential equation to the form Q= ae^kt. In the blanks, give the corresponding values for the values of a and k once you have rewritten the formula. Give your answer for kk as a decimal, not a percent.

Q=789(0.92)^0.8t
a=
k=

Explanation / Answer

Q= a ekt is the form in which we have to write Q= 789 (0.92)0.8t
Comparing these two equation we can write it as
a ekt = 789 (0.92)0.8t
Thus ek = 0.920.8
taking log on both sides we get
k log e = 0.8 log (0.92)
k = 0.8* (-0.08338)
k= -0.066704
Thus rewriting the equation we get
Q= a ekt = 789 e(-0.066704)*t
which means a=789 and k = -0.066704
